Identify the leading coefficient in the following polynomial:
– 5x² + 3x - 7

Answer:

-5

Step-by-step explanation:

The leading coefficient means the thing you're multiplying your highest power by. Here, your highest power of x is x^2, and that term's coeff. is -5, so the leading coefficient is -5.
